How to fit adapter to an attachment with the same od...
I got this to fit my Dewalt DWE575 circular saw's dust attachment to my vac. Problem is it's a 1 1/4 outlet and my Ridgid shop vac uses 2 1/2 inch fittings. I got this Powertech 2 1/2 to 1 1/4 adapter which fits my vac hose perfectly, but the 1 1/4 end is the same size as the outlet on the dust attachment, so one does not fit in the other, (rather than the od on one matching the id on the other, they have roughly the same od and id). I got this blue striped hose from the plumbing section at Lowe's, sold by the foot for about $4. It fits perfectly on the reducer, but It was a tad too tight for the dust collection attachment so I used a heat gun and the bottle of foam filter oil in the pic. The bottle has a neck that is the perfect size to stretch out the hose to fit the dust collector. I got it warm and pushed it down the neck to open up the id. After a couple applications it fits perfect. Now everything fits up very tight with a perfect seal. Works great. I also have a Dewalt random orbital sander that the hose fit on perfectly without stretching. I cut the tubing in half and used half to make an adapter for that as well with the Powertech reducer. I don't do many reviews, but it can be a real headache to figure this stuff out, so hopefully this review helps others with the same issue.
